If you want to climb well-known Huayna Picchu or Machu Picchu mountain to get a birds-eye view, you should buy an unique solution along with your general entry ticket and enter these pieces during certain early morning. Current ticket prices: General access/ 128 Bottoms, Huayna Picchu,/ additional 24 Feet, Machu Picchu mountain/ added 14 Soles.
Aguas Calientes, the closest city, is the last place to buy an entry ticket to Machu Picchu for people who haven't purchased in rooms are limited and advance online no passes can be bought at the gate. Aguas Calientes is costly and not interesting but staying will improve time at Machu Picchu. A well known is developed hot springs about 10 minutes from your middle of community on-foot. The archaeological complex might be achieved from the small vehicles running roughly from 5am-5pm for $20 roundtrip. These seats can be found at a little office close to the train tracks. There's also a steep foot trail as much as the site but most elect to save time and their energy for exploring the ruins. There is limited costly food available at the most effective but, despite stated guidelines, visitors are often permitted to bring small bags to the site with snacks and hidden water.

Getting There
Machu Picchu is located a long time over-land from Cusco and there are always a number of strategies to make the journey. Walking the Inca Trail using porters and a certified information is incredibly popular. Plans run from $400 for that traditional 4-5 day travel. Book your position through a tour company upto 4 months beforehand.Camino Inca
Thus train journey is important for most for anyone not hiking, no direct path exists. It's possible to go straight by train to Aguas Calientes from Cusco. Another option will be to benefit from the Sacred Valley - and maybe save some cash - by heading to Ollantaytambo or Urubamba in vehicle and then getting over a practice for the majority of the journey. From Cusco, vehicles and trucks head to Urubamba (1 hour) and Ollantaytambo (1.5-2 hrs) from taxi stands on Calle Pavitos. Private car: 50-70 Feet, colectivo: 10-12 Soles. Slower buses keep nearby on Avenida Grau for 2-3 Bottoms. From Ollantaytambo, many trains of various courses keep for Machu Picchu from $60-$150+ US dollars round trip.
Finally, cross hike and the water on-foot 2-3 hours along train paths to Aguas Calientes. Discuss with backpacker and adventure sports hang-outs for detailed info and trips with this course in Cusco and Ollantaytambo.
